Democratic Hard Count and Floor Vote Delegate Summary


 
Democratic Party Democratic
Hard Count and Floor Vote Delegate Summary
Sorted by Hard Delegate Votes for Wolfe, John, Jr.

 
5,552 total delegate votes - 3,169 district / 1093 at large; 564 Pledged PLEOs; 726 Unpledged PLEOs
Pledged/Unpledged delegate votes: 4,826.0 pledged, 726 unpledged.
Need to nominate: 2,777.0.
